What Is Workflow Automation?
Workflow automation uses predefined rules to automatically trigger actions when specific conditions occur. Instead of relying on manual updates, the system performs routine tasks automatically, improving speed and consistency.

Step 1: Automating Lead Assignment
When a new lead enters the system, smart rules can automatically assign it based on predefined criteria. This reduces delays and helps ensure leads are routed quickly to the appropriate agent.
Step 2: Automating Follow-Up Workflows
Follow-up consistency is critical in insurance sales. Automation can trigger reminders, tasks, and workflow actions that help agents maintain consistent outreach without relying solely on memory.
